Investigators Probe Engine and Control Issues After Fatal B-52 Crash
The U.S. Air Force’s ongoing effort to modernize its fleet of B-52 Stratofortress bombers has come under intense scrutiny following a fatal crash at Edwards Air Force Base in California. The accident occurred shortly after takeoff during a routine test mission, resulting in the deaths of all eight individuals on board, including military personnel, government civilians, and contractors. Boeing later confirmed that two of its employees were among the victims.
Background and Significance of the B-52 Program
The B-52, a Cold War-era bomber first introduced in the 1950s, remains a cornerstone of America’s strategic air capabilities. With only 76 aircraft still in service, the loss represents a significant blow to the Air Force’s long-term plans. The service is investing billions of dollars to extend the bomber’s operational life into the 2050s through a comprehensive modernization program. This initiative includes the integration of new Rolls-Royce F130 engines, upgraded avionics, and a state-of-the-art active electronically scanned array radar system installed in 2025 to improve navigation, targeting, and situational awareness.
The ill-fated flight was part of a local test sortie supporting the radar modernization program. Edwards Air Force Base, known as the Air Force’s premier flight-test center, regularly evaluates new technologies and modifications before they are deployed across the fleet.
Investigation and Early Assessments
A thorough investigation into the crash has been launched, with officials anticipating the process to take up to six months. Early focus is expected to center on potential engine failure or control issues, given that the aircraft lost control moments after takeoff—a critical phase of flight. Aviation attorney and Marine veteran Justin Green highlighted the importance of maintaining an open mind during the investigation, cautioning against premature conclusions. He noted that while the timing of the crash has drawn attention to the new radar system, there is currently no indication that it played a role in the accident.
Broader Implications for the Air Force and Defense Industry
Beyond the immediate tragedy, the crash carries wider implications for the Air Force’s modernization efforts and the defense industry at large. Market observers anticipate increased scrutiny of Boeing’s role in upgrading the B-52 and the reliability of the aircraft’s enhanced systems. Competitors in the defense sector may seek to leverage concerns raised by the incident to promote the safety and dependability of their own platforms.
As investigators continue to reconstruct the events leading to the crash, the Air Force and its industry partners face mounting pressure to ensure the safety and operational integrity of the B-52. This remains critical as the bomber is expected to serve alongside next-generation aircraft such as the B-21 Raider for decades to come.
